This project aims to progress in the correlation between the particular characteristic and spectacular properties of diamond nanoparticles with their surface physico-chemistry. A better understanding of the relation between their nature and their electronic properties is mandatory. Here, we propose to use the knowledge of NIMBE laboratory in the synthesis of nanodiamonds exhibiting different diameters, shapes and surface chemistries with the capacity of advanced surface analysis at ILV laboratory .. Regular XPS, Angle Resolved XPS, UPS and REELS will be particularly adapted to get information from slightly different particles with unique properties. Surface sp2/sp3 ratio of particles will be particularly studied.
A postdoctoral Research Fellow position (supported by LabEx funding) is available in the “Electrochemistry and Interfacial Physico-chemistry” (EPI) group at the Institut Lavoisier de Versailles (www. ilv.uvsq.fr) in collaboration with the NIMBE Laboratory in CEA Saclay. Different nanoparticles will be prepared (hydrogenated, oxidized...) by various thermal annealing. Optimization of their deposition on surfaces will be performed before the challenging analyses
The nanoparticles will be prepared at the NIMBE laboratory at Saclay. Dedicated tools of CEFS2 center (https: // www. ilv.uvsq.fr/cefs2-xps-nano- auger-sem-eds-ebsd-2) including photoemission and related techniques, as well as electron microscopy will be used to access information on the nature and the physico-chemistry of the extreme surface.
